在数字货币快速发展的今天,安全存储已成为加密货币用户的一项重要课题。冷钱包,作为一种安全的加密货币存储方案,因其优越的安全性而受到越来越多用户的青睐。冷钱包可以有效防止黑客攻击与网络钓鱼,是进行资产保护的重要工具。
本文将深入探讨冷钱包的开发,旨在帮助读者了解如何构建安全的冷钱包解决方案,通过具体的步骤和开发建议,使开发者能够从零开始,开发出符合市场需求的冷钱包。
冷钱包是指没有连接互联网的加密货币存储设备,其核心特征在于极大地减少了遭受网络攻击的风险。相比于热钱包(在线钱包),冷钱包为加密资产提供了更高的安全性,因此,被广泛应用于长时间持有和大额资产的存储。
随着比特币、以太坊等主流加密货币的流行,冷钱包的价值愈发凸显。它能够为用户提供强大的资产保护能力,避免因网络攻击而导致的资金损失。此外,为了满足合规和审计的要求,越来越多的机构也开始采用冷钱包来管理其数字资产。
冷钱包的发展经历了多个阶段。从最初的纸钱包,到后来的硬件钱包,再到现在的各种软件解决方案,冷钱包的形式和技术手段不断演变。随着区块链技术的发展,越来越多的开发者和企业意识到冷钱包的重要性,纷纷投入冷钱包的开发。
冷钱包的主要功能可以归纳为以下几点:
开发冷钱包的过程可以分为几个主要步骤:
首先,需要选择合适的开发语言。常用的开发语言包括C 、Python、Java等,这些语言都能支持加密算法的实现。同时,选择开发平台也至关重要,可以是Windows、Linux或Mac等操作系统。
在这一阶段,需要明确冷钱包的功能模块,如用户界面、私钥管理、交易管理等。此外,需要考虑钱包的易用性和安全性,以提供用户友好的体验。
冷钱包的安全性主要依赖于加密算法的实现。开发者需要实现如SHA-256、ECDSA等公认的加密算法,以确保私钥和交易数据的安全性。
用户界面应该,方便用户进行资产管理和交易。在设计上,可以借鉴现有主流冷钱包的界面设计以提升用户的接受度。
开发完成后,对冷钱包进行全面的测试是非常必要的。测试中需要关注安全性、稳定性以及易用性,多方面的反馈能帮助发现潜在问题并加以修复。
冷钱包和热钱包在使用和安全性上有很大的差异。热钱包是指连接网络的加密货币钱包,操作便捷,适合日常交易;而冷钱包则是离线钱包,极大地减少了黑客攻击的风险,适合长时间存储资产。虽然热钱包在操作方便性上占有优势,但在安全性上却无法与冷钱包相提并论。
此外,冷钱包一般不适合频繁进行交易,因为每次交易都需要将资产转移到热钱包中进行操作。而热钱包则提供了更快的交易速度和更便利的使用体验,因此在选择存储方式时,用户需要根据自己的实际需求做出判断。
确保冷钱包的安全性有几个关键措施:
总之,冷钱包的安全性不仅取决于技术实现,还需要用户在使用过程中的安全意识和操作习惯。
冷钱包适用于多种场景,尤其是在长时间存储和大额资产的管理上表现突出:
通过以上场景的举例,可以看出冷钱包的使用价值和适用范围。不论是个人用户还是机构,选择冷钱包都是出于保障资产安全的需求。
选择合适的冷钱包时,需要考虑以下几个因素:
在选择冷钱包时,如果可能的话,查阅相关用户评价与使用经验,有助于做出更明智的决策。
冷钱包的未来将会受到区块链技术进步、市场需求变化以及用户体验提升等多方面因素的影响:
未来的冷钱包将可能不仅仅局限于存储功能,更会结合更多创新的应用场景,如DeFi、NFT等,为用户带来全新的体验。
冷钱包作为加密货币安全存储的重要工具,其开发和使用均需要重视安全性和用户体验。通过对冷钱包的深入分析和探讨,本文希望能够为相关开发者和用户提供有价值的指导。在未来,冷钱包的发展依然将会是区块链技术中的一个重要课题,伴随着加密货币市场的发展,冷钱包的角色将变得愈加重要。